Pat See-ew Recipe

Time30m
Serves4

Wide rice noodles stir-fried with sweet soy sauce, egg, Chinese broccoli, and carrots with cilantro leaves on top.

Method

Cooking Instructions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Noodles

    Cook the wide rice noodles according to package instructions. Drain and set aside.

  2. 2

    Stir-fry the Vegetables

    In a large skillet or wok, heat vegetable o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ic and stir-fry for about 30 seconds until fragrant.

  3. 3

    Add Broccoli and Carrots

    Add Chinese broccoli and sliced carrots to the skillet. Stir-fry for 3-4 minutes until vegetables are tender but still crisp.

  4. 4

    Add Noodles and Sauce

    Add the cooked rice noodles to the skillet along with sweet soy sauce and black pepper. Toss everything together to combine and heat through.

  5. 5

    Add Eggs

    Push the noodle mixture to one side of the skillet, crack the eggs into the empty side, and scramble them until cooked. Once cooked, mix the eggs into the noodle mixture.

  6. 6

    Final Touches

    Remove the skillet from heat, garnish with cilantro leaves, and serve hot.
